    Urine exosomes (extracellular vesicles; EVs) contain (micro)RNA (miRNA) and protein biomarkers that are useful for the non-invasive diagnosis of various urological diseases. However, the urinary Tamm-Horsfall protein (THP) complex, which forms at reduced temperatures, may affect EV isolation and may also lead to contamination by other molecules including microRNAs (miRNAs). Therefore, we compared the levels of three miRNAs within the purified EV fraction and THP- protein-network. Urine was collected from healthy donors and EVs were isolated by ultracentrifugation (UC), two commercial kits or sepharose size-exclusion chromatography (SEC). SEC enables the separation of EVs from protein-complexes in urine. After UC, the isolation of EV-miRNA was compared with two commercial kits. The EV isolation efficiency was evaluated by measuring the EV protein markers, Alix and TSG101, CD63 by Western blotting, or miR-375, miR-204 and miR-21 by RT-qPCR. By using commercial kits, EV isolation resulted in either low yields or dissimilar miRNA levels. Via SEC, the EVs were separated from the protein-complex fraction. Importantly, a different ratio was observed between the three miRNAs in the protein fraction compared to the EV fraction. Thus, protein-complexes within urine may influence EV-biomarker studies. Therefore, the characterization of the isolated EV fraction is important to obtain reproducible results

    CONTEXT: It remains unclear whether men with hormone-sensitive prostate cancer (PCa) metastasized to nonregional lymph nodes (M1a) benefit from prostate-directed therapy (PDT) and/or metastasis-directed therapy (MDT). OBJECTIVE: To systematically summarize the literature regarding oncological outcomes of de novo and recurrent M1a PCa patients treated with PDT and/or MDT. EVIDENCE ACQUISITION: We searched Medline (Ovid), Embase, and Scopus according to the Preferred Reporting Items for Systematic Reviews and Meta-analyses guidelines for reports on oncological outcomes of de novo or recurrent hormone-sensitive M1a PCa patients treated with PDT (radical prostatectomy or radiotherapy) and/or MDT (nodal radiotherapy or salvage lymph node dissection) with or without androgen deprivation therapy. A descriptive data synthesis and a methodological quality assessment were performed to evaluate the impact of PDT and/or MDT on survival in M1a PCa patients. EVIDENCE SYNTHESIS: A total of 6136 articles were screened and 24 studies were included in this systematic review. In de novo M1a PCa patients, PDT was associated with improved oncological outcomes compared with no PDT. In recurrent M1a PCa, MDT could delay the need for systemic treatment in a selection of patients, but high-level evidence from prospective phase III randomized controlled trials is still awaited. CONCLUSIONS: This systematic review summarized the limited literature data on the management of M1a PCa. Subgroup analyses suggest a role for PDT plus systemic therapy in de novo M1a PCa. MDT to distant nodal metastases delayed the need for systemic therapy in recurrent disease, but robust data are lacking. The predominantly retrospective nature of the included studies and significant heterogeneity in study designs limit the strength of evidence. PATIENT SUMMARY: We reviewed the treatment of patients with prostate cancer that has spread to lymph nodes outside the pelvis without metastases in other organ systems. There is evidence that treatment of the primary prostate tumor improves outcomes in well-selected patients and that treatment targeting distant lymph node metastases can delay the start of systemic treatment.</p

    Contains fulltext : 237666.pdf (Publisher’s version ) (Open Access)OBJECTIVE: To contribute to the debate regarding the minimum volume of radical cystectomies (RCs) that a hospital should perform by evaluating the association between hospital volume (HV) and postoperative mortality. PATIENTS AND METHODS: Patients who underwent RC for bladder cancer between 1 January 2008 and 31 December 2018 were retrospectively identified from the Netherlands Cancer Registry. To create a calendar-year independent measure, the HV of RCs was calculated per patient by counting the RCs performed in the same hospital in the 12 months preceding surgery. The relationship of HV with 30- and 90-day mortality was assessed by logistic regression with a non-linear spline function for HV as a continuous variable, which was adjusted for age, tumour, node and metastasis (TNM) stage, and neoadjuvant treatment. RESULTS: The median (interquartile range; range) HV among the 9287 RC-treated patients was 19 (12-27; 1-75). Of all the included patients, 208 (2.2%) and 518 (5.6%) died within 30 and 90 days after RC, respectively. After adjustment for age, TNM stage and neoadjuvant therapy, postoperative mortality slightly increased between an HV of 0 and an HV of 25 RCs and steadily decreased from an HV of 30 onwards. The lowest risks of postoperative mortality were observed for the highest volumes. CONCLUSION: This paper, based on high-quality data from a large nationwide population-based cohort, suggests that increasing the RC volume criteria beyond 30 RCs annually could further decrease postoperative mortality. Based on these results, the volume criterion of 20 RCs annually, as recently recommended by the European Association of Urology Guideline Panel, might therefore be reconsidered

    Hereditary leiomyomatosis and renal cell cancer (HLRCC) is an autosomal dominant syndrome characterized by skin piloleiomyomas, uterine leiomyomas and papillary type 2 renal cancer caused by germline mutations in the fumarate hydratase (FH) gene. Previously, we proposed renal imaging for FH mutation carriers starting at the age of 20 years. However, recently an 18-year-old woman from a Dutch family with HLRCC presented with metastatic renal cancer. We describe the patient and family data, evaluate current evidence on renal cancer risk and surveillance in HLRCC and consider the advantages and disadvantages of starting surveillance for renal cancer in childhood. We also discuss the targeted therapies administered to our patient

    Here we describe a case of a biologically indolent renal cell carcinoma. A single lung metastasis was found 1 yr after resection of a pT2bNxM0 Fuhrmann grade 2 tumor. After a further 1 yr, the patient was treated with IFN-alpha and bevacuzimab. Treatment for renal cell carcinoma should be tailored individually for each patient
